Skip to end of metadata
Go to start of metadata

You are viewing an old version of this page. View the current version.

Compare with Current View Page History

« Previous Version 10 Next »

Oracle library

Different versions of the Oracle library are required for running some applications locally vs deploying them to development, acceptance and prod.

Projects we know this applies to:

  • eMER

  • CAMIS (need to check)

  • Others?

Refer to Selecting the correct oracle library for the steps.

Once code has passed testing in your local development environment:

  • create a PR for review.

  • Once the PR passed merge the change to development.

  • PR the code to the main branch.

  • Packages for deployment to development, acc, prod should be based on the Main branch, not the dev branch.

  • 1. deploy the package to development. Currently there is no pipeline for this so the deployment has to be done manually.

    • Smoke test.

  • 2. deploy the package to acc.

    • requester approves the change. work with the requester/provide steps to test the change if needed.

  • Currently, an SMGS ticket is needed to deploy to prod.

Identifying the development environment path to deploy to:

  1. Go to Applications and selecting the page for the project that you are deploying.

    1. For example, if deploying eMER to the development environment, select the eMER page

  2. The location to deploy to is listed in the Environment Access Information section.

  3. The path to deploy to is listed under “UNC”.

    1. Some projects might have more than one development environment environment.

      1. For example, eMER is deployed to:

        1. an unsecure instance where authorized users are automatically logged in when they click the URL.

        2. a secure location such as GCKey.

Deploying your code:

  1. Navigate to the target path.

    1. For example, navigate to the path for the eMER unsecure development environment

  2. Copy the content of the folder to a temporary location on your local machine.

    1. Important: you will need the web config that you have copied as the last step of your deployment process.

  3. Publish your changes locally

    1. Create publish settings in visual studio

    2. create a different folder - don’t use the one from step 2.

    3. create a new custom profile

    4. Keep the default location bin\app.publish

    5. Finish

    6. Save

    7. Publish

  4. Update the development location with your changes:

    1. Go to the deployment location for the project

    2. delete everything

    3. copy the files (except web config) from the folder you created in step 3 and paste them in the deployment location.

    4. copy the web config from the backup made in step 2 and paste it into the deployment location

      1. This will trigger the update of the deployment.

  5. wait 5 or 10 minutes.

  6. Test that the project you deployed is working.

  • No labels

0 Comments

You are not logged in. Any changes you make will be marked as anonymous. You may want to Log In if you already have an account.